The Psychological Impact of Gambling

The psychological effects of gambling extend far beyond individual experiences, influencing the mental health of entire communities. Many gamblers may initially view gambling as a form of entertainment; however, it can quickly transform into a source of stress and anxiety. This shift can lead to increased rates of depression, not just for the gamblers, but also for their families and friends who feel the repercussions. The emotional toll can manifest in various ways, creating a ripple effect that impacts community dynamics.

Moreover, the stigma associated with gambling addiction can prevent individuals from seeking help, further exacerbating the issue. Families may suffer silently, and relationships can become strained, resulting in a breakdown of support systems within the community. Understanding these psychological impacts is crucial for developing strategies to support those affected and for fostering a healthier community environment.

The Economic Consequences of Gambling

While gambling can bring financial gains to some individuals, its economic effects on the broader community can be detrimental. Areas with a high concentration of gambling establishments often see an increase in social issues, including poverty and crime rates. When individuals lose money to gambling, they may struggle to meet basic needs, leading to heightened economic instability within their households. This situation creates a vicious cycle where families face increased financial strain, ultimately affecting community resources.

Furthermore, local businesses can suffer as gambling-related expenses take priority over essential goods and services. The diversion of funds from productive investments to gambling can weaken local economies, leading to reduced job opportunities and lower overall economic growth. Thus, the economic repercussions of gambling can have profound and lasting effects on community well-being.

Social Isolation and Community Fragmentation

Gambling can also lead to social isolation, as individuals may withdraw from social circles and community activities in favor of gambling. This behavior can result in a fragmented community where members no longer engage with one another or participate in shared activities. The loss of social cohesion not only affects individual well-being but also diminishes community resilience, making it harder for neighborhoods to recover from crises.

Additionally, the rise of online gambling platforms has made it easier for individuals to engage in gambling from the privacy of their homes. While this convenience may initially seem harmless, it can further exacerbate feelings of loneliness and isolation. As individuals spend more time gambling online, they may neglect their social connections, leading to a decrease in community engagement and support.

The Role of Education and Prevention

To mitigate the unseen effects of gambling on community well-being, education and prevention programs are vital. By raising awareness about the risks associated with gambling, communities can equip individuals with the knowledge necessary to make informed decisions. Schools, community centers, and local organizations can play a crucial role in providing resources and support to help prevent gambling-related issues.

Moreover, fostering open conversations about gambling can reduce stigma, making it easier for individuals to seek help if needed. Programs that focus on financial literacy can also empower individuals to manage their finances effectively, helping them to avoid the pitfalls of gambling. Through proactive measures, communities can work together to create a supportive environment that prioritizes well-being.
